Two questions.
1. My charger is set-up for JR Transmitters. Is the polarity the same on Airtronics Transmitter charger receptable?
2. I'm unable to find a owners manual dedicated to this model transmitter. Are they still available?

RE: SS CS 7 Channel Transmitter
The Championship series manual is available on line at http://rcheliguy.dyndns.org/global/airtronics/
No, you cannot use a JR charger to charge an Airtronics transmitter because the charge plug polarity is reversed from what Airtronics, Futaba, and Hitec use. Everyone except JR has the center terminal positive. JR is negative.
